Logo Search packages:      
Sourcecode: pulseaudio version File versions  Download package

Classes | Typedefs | Functions

ext-device-restore.h File Reference

#include <pulse/context.h>
#include <pulse/format.h>
#include <pulse/version.h>
Include dependency graph for ext-device-restore.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  pa_ext_device_restore_info

Typedefs

typedef PA_C_DECL_BEGIN struct
pa_ext_device_restore_info 
pa_ext_device_restore_info
typedef void(* pa_ext_device_restore_read_device_formats_cb_t )(pa_context *c, const pa_ext_device_restore_info *info, int eol, void *userdata)
typedef void(* pa_ext_device_restore_subscribe_cb_t )(pa_context *c, pa_device_type_t type, uint32_t idx, void *userdata)
typedef void(* pa_ext_device_restore_test_cb_t )(pa_context *c, uint32_t version, void *userdata)

Functions

pa_operationpa_ext_device_restore_read_formats (pa_context *c, pa_device_type_t type, uint32_t idx, pa_ext_device_restore_read_device_formats_cb_t cb, void *userdata)
pa_operationpa_ext_device_restore_read_formats_all (pa_context *c, pa_ext_device_restore_read_device_formats_cb_t cb, void *userdata)
pa_operationpa_ext_device_restore_save_formats (pa_context *c, pa_device_type_t type, uint32_t idx, uint8_t n_formats, pa_format_info **formats, pa_context_success_cb_t cb, void *userdata)
void pa_ext_device_restore_set_subscribe_cb (pa_context *c, pa_ext_device_restore_subscribe_cb_t cb, void *userdata)
pa_operationpa_ext_device_restore_subscribe (pa_context *c, int enable, pa_context_success_cb_t cb, void *userdata)
pa_operationpa_ext_device_restore_test (pa_context *c, pa_ext_device_restore_test_cb_t cb, void *userdata)

Detailed Description

Routines for controlling module-device-restore

Definition in file ext-device-restore.h.


Generated by  Doxygen 1.6.0   Back to index